Description:
Native to Europe, Cobblers Peg is a herb up to 2m high. Mainly seen shorter
in coastal areas. Found in disturbed areas exposed to full sun..
Yellow sometimes white flowers, flowering all year.
Black seeds 1cm long with forked tip.
Dispersal:
Seeds attach to clothing and fur.
Impact on Bushland:
Invades dunes, headlands and sides of tracks.
Control:
| Manual: |
Easily pulled by hand being
careful to remove roots as well. |
| |
Seeds should be bagged and disposed of. |
